HAMMONDS v. SCHWEIKER

No. 80-4081-CV-C-W.

531 F.Supp. 42 (1981)

Harold HAMMONDS, Plaintiff, v. Richard S. SCHWEIKER, Secretary, Health and Human Services, Defendant.

United States District Court, W. D. Missouri, W. D.

December 11, 1981.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Timothy C. Harlan, Boonville, Mo., for plaintiff.

Judith Strong, Asst. U. S. Atty., Kansas City, Mo., for defendant.


MEMORANDUM AND ORDER

SCOTT O. WRIGHT, District Judge.

The plaintiff seeks review, under 42 U.S.C. § 405(g), of a final decision by the defendant which disallowed his claim for social security disability benefits. Cross-motions for summary judgment have been filed. For the reasons stated below, the Secretary's decision is reversed and this case is remanded for further proceedings consistent with this opinion...
